Can the cigarette lighter in the Volkswagen Tharu be used?

6Answers
JonathanLee
09/01/2025, 03:53:06 AM

The cigarette lighter in the Volkswagen Tharu can be used and is located in front of the gear lever. Location of the cigarette lighter fuse in the Volkswagen Tharu: The fuse for the front cigarette lighter is located in the fuse box above the pedal at the driver's feet, while the fuse for the rear cigarette lighter is in the fuse box on the right side of the trunk, which can be seen by opening the cover. How to use the cigarette lighter: The cigarette lighter is located below the center console and has a cigarette logo on its outer surface. Press the button with the icon to automatically heat it. When the heating is complete, it will pop out, and you will hear a popping sound. Note that you should pick up the popped side and use the other side to light the cigarette by gently touching it. The cigarette lighter is safer than a lighter, so it is recommended to use the cigarette lighter while driving if you need to smoke.

I've been driving the Volkswagen Tharu for over half a year, and that cigarette lighter has been an essential tool for my trips. Actually, it mainly serves as a power socket. I often plug in my phone charger to power my devices. It's located near the center console, making it super convenient to use. The 12V power outlet in Volkswagen models is designed to be quite sturdy and compatible with most charging devices. If it suddenly stops supplying power, it's most likely due to a blown fuse. The car's fuse box is located under the steering wheel, and the manual clearly outlines the simple steps for replacement. However, avoid plugging in multiple high-power devices at the same time, such as a car vacuum or heater, to prevent overloading and blowing the fuse. I've also used it to connect a portable GPS, which provided stable signal without affecting driving. Overall, this cigarette lighter in the Tharu is practical and reliable, perfectly suited for daily driving needs.

I use the Volkswagen Tharu's cigarette lighter every day for plugging in my phone charger, and it's super convenient. It's a standard 12V power outlet, compatible with various accessories like GPS or small fans. The location is designed next to the center console, so it doesn't take up space. If it stops supplying power, it might be a blown fuse, which can be easily replaced. The power limit is about 120W, so avoid connecting high-power devices like vacuum cleaners. Most Tharu models come with it, and its durability is quite good.

How many cylinders does the Infiniti Q50L have?

The Infiniti Q50L has 4 cylinders. The car's engine delivers a maximum horsepower of 211Ps, a maximum power of 155kW, and a maximum torque of 350Nm. This vehicle is a mid-sized sports sedan, featuring a double-wishbone independent suspension at the front and a multi-link independent suspension at the rear. The side profile of the Infiniti Q50L is characterized by its crescent-shaped C-pillar design. Among the dual waistlines, one runs straight from the front of the car to the rear door, while the other extends forward from the rear and rises upward at the top of the rear wheel arch. The dimensions of the Infiniti Q50L are 4867mm in length, 1823mm in width, and 1456m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2898mm.

Using High Beams on Highways?

On highways, high beams can be used on roads with poor lighting. Since highways have many reflective signs, flashing high beams is an effective way to alert vehicles ahead. High beams improve visibility and expand the field of view, making them essential on dark roads without streetlights, as they provide a much larger visible range compared to low beams. The light from high beams is emitted parallel and is more concentrated and brighter, allowing it to illuminate distant and high objects. However, when encountering oncoming vehicles, it is necessary to switch to low beams for safety and courtesy.

What are the safety features of the Volkswagen Lavida?

Volkswagen Lavida's safety features include driver and front passenger airbags, front side airbags, front and rear head airbags, tire pressure monitoring, seat belt reminder, ABS anti-lock braking system, brake force distribution, brake assist, traction control, electronic stability program, and autonomous emergency braking. The design of the Lavida's taillight cluster emphasizes harmony with the front face, presenting a very compact rear profile. A chrome strip between the taillights connects the entire rear to form a cohesive look. The dimensions of the Volkswagen Lavida are 4670mm in length, 1806mm in width, and 1474mm in height, with a wheelbase of 2688mm. The car's engine delivers a maximum horsepower of 150Ps, a maximum power of 110kW, and a maximum torque of 250Nm.

How to Use Seat Memory?

The usage of seat memory is to turn on the ignition switch, adjust the seat and left/right rearview mirrors as needed, press the M button to activate the seat memory function, and then press any of the number keys 1, 2, or 3 to memorize the seat position. Electric seat memory combines the electric seat with the vehicle's computer, adding a memory function to the seat, enabling intelligent management of various seat parameters. The technical principle of the seat memory function is that a memory chip is built into the seat, which can store user-set information. When it is necessary to retrieve information from different users, the seat will restore the user's seat position, angle, etc., through electric adjustment, achieving intelligent management.

What is the lifespan of car bearings?

Car bearings can generally last about 100,000 kilometers. The lifespan of bearings is related to the vehicle's operating environment. If the car is used in harsh conditions with poor road surfaces, bearing wear can be more severe, potentially requiring earlier replacement. Regular bearing replacement is also part of vehicle maintenance. Relevant information about car bearings is as follows: 1. The main functions of bearings (hub-bearing) are to bear loads and provide precise guidance for wheel hub rotation. They withstand both axial and radial loads, making them a crucial component. 2. Bearings serve two primary purposes: First, they ensure that the shock absorber can rotate with the wheels during steering, maintaining steering flexibility; Second, the outer ring of the pressure bearing is made of rubber, maintaining a flexible connection between the car body and the shock absorber, preventing vibrations from uneven road surfaces from being transmitted to the car body through the shock absorber during driving.

What Are the Benefits of Wheel Alignment?

Benefits of wheel alignment: Proper wheel alignment ensures that the vehicle maintains relatively stable straight-line driving, makes steering easier, reduces wear on tires and steering components, lowers fuel consumption, enhances the vehicle's high-speed stability, reduces driver fatigue, and improves driving safety. Information about wheel alignment is as follows: 1. Wheel alignment refers to measuring and correcting the alignment angles of all four wheels based on the average propulsion direction of the rear wheels, ensuring that the wheel suspension system components and steering system components maintain appropriate geometric relationships during driving. 2. For a car, the installation of the steering wheels, steering knuckles, and front axle has a certain relative position. This installation with a specific relative position is called front wheel alignment. Similarly, the rear wheels also have a relative installation position with the rear axle, known as rear wheel alignment. Together, they are referred to as four-wheel alignment.
